How do you make a reusable code in Python?
And when it comes to reusing code in Python, it all starts and ends with the humble function. Take some lines of code, give them a name, and you’ve got a function (which can be reused). Take a collection of functions and package them as a file, and you’ve got a module (which can also be reused).

What is reusable function in Python?
To do this, we are going to turn the code we’ve already written into a function. Functions are reusable, self-contained pieces of code that are called with a single command. Every method used in Python (for example, print ) is a function, and the libraries we import (say, pandas ) are a collection of functions.
How do I create a filter in Python?
So into a filter() function in Python, you pass in 2 parameters, just like with a map() function. The first parameter is the function (the operation to carry out) and the second parameter is the list (or iterable object). So this is a filter function in Python.
What is modularity in Python?
Modularity refers to the concept of making multiple modules first and then linking and combining them to form a complete system (i.e, the extent to which a software/Web application may be divided into smaller modules is called modularity). Modularity enables re-usability and will minimize duplication.

What do you mean by code reuse?
Code reuse is the practice of using existing code for a new function or software. But in order to reuse code, that code needs to be high-quality. And that means it should be safe, secure, and reliable. Systematically developing high-quality reusable software components and frameworks is even harder.
What is filter () in Python?
Python’s filter() is a built-in function that allows you to process an iterable and extract those items that satisfy a given condition. With filter() , you can apply a filtering function to an iterable and produce a new iterable with the items that satisfy the condition at hand.
What is reduce () in Python?
The reduce(fun,seq) function is used to apply a particular function passed in its argument to all of the list elements mentioned in the sequence passed along. This function is defined in “functools” module. Working : At first step, first two elements of sequence are picked and the result is obtained.

How to create chunks of code in Python?
The most important ways to “chunk” code into more manageable pieces is to create functions and then to gather these functions into modules, and eventually packages.
